Key Insights of Japan Magnetic Ground Clamp Market

  • Market Size (2023): Estimated at approximately $150 million, reflecting steady industrial adoption and technological integration.
  • Forecast Value (2033): Projected to reach $300 million, driven by infrastructure modernization and renewable energy projects.
  • CAGR (2026–2033): Approximately 8%, indicating robust growth in industrial and energy sectors.
  • Leading Segment: Heavy-duty industrial applications dominate, accounting for over 60% of the market share.
  • Core Application: Grounding solutions for electrical substations and manufacturing facilities are primary drivers.
  • Leading Geography: The Kanto region holds the largest share, leveraging dense industrial clusters and infrastructure investments.
  • Key Market Opportunity: Expansion into renewable energy and smart grid projects presents significant upside.
  • Major Companies: Hitachi, Mitsubishi Electric, and Sumitomo Electric are key players shaping the competitive landscape.

Market Size and Future Trajectory of Japan Magnetic Ground Clamp Market

The current valuation of Japan’s magnetic ground clamp industry is approximately $150 million, reflecting consistent demand from key sectors such as power utilities, manufacturing, and construction. The market’s growth is underpinned by Japan’s aging infrastructure, which necessitates modernization and replacement of grounding components. Additionally, the push towards renewable energy sources, including solar and wind, amplifies the need for reliable grounding solutions to ensure safety and system integrity.

Looking ahead, the industry is poised for substantial growth, with projections estimating a compound annual growth rate (CAGR) of around 8% from 2026 to 2033. This trajectory is driven by increased investments in smart grid infrastructure, industrial automation, and safety compliance. The expansion into emerging sectors like electric vehicle charging stations and energy storage systems further broadens the market scope. As Japan continues to prioritize energy resilience and technological innovation, the magnetic ground clamp market is expected to evolve rapidly, offering lucrative opportunities for established players and new entrants alike.

Dynamic Market Research Approach: Applying Porter’s Five Forces to Japan Magnetic Ground Clamp Industry

Analyzing the competitive landscape through Porter’s Five Forces reveals critical insights into the Japan magnetic ground clamp market. The threat of new entrants remains moderate, given high technical barriers, strict regulatory requirements, and the need for substantial R&D investment. Supplier power is relatively low due to the availability of specialized raw materials, though high-quality component sourcing remains vital. Buyer power is moderate, with large industrial clients demanding customized, high-performance solutions, but limited alternative suppliers provide some leverage.

Competitive rivalry is intense, driven by innovation, product differentiation, and brand reputation. The threat of substitutes is low, as magnetic grounding solutions are preferred for safety and reliability. Overall, the industry’s profitability hinges on technological leadership, regulatory compliance, and strategic partnerships.
